Reading is set to get a mass vaccination centre “in the coming weeks”, according to the council’s lead member for Health. Speaking at the council’s Policy committee this week, councillor Tony Page, speaking on behalf of councillor Graeme Hoskin, lead member for Health, gave an update on the latest situation with vaccines in Reading. He said: “A mass vaccination site will be going live in the coming weeks. “It is clear that the mass rollout of vaccination needs to ramp up hugely over the coming weeks if government promises on this are to be kept.”
